X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fext%2Fensembl%2FEnsemblProtein.java;h=97796a5d418a01d6a457cd99a8fc909838e25b14;hb=6fb341da6a316869ba5fc87c146c30d1279f06fa;hp=fb79ccfdab75d765ce09e72241908fdde6d83c0a;hpb=e24933a537e0f640c75d4685c468615872bc77fc;p=jalview.git diff --git a/src/jalview/ext/ensembl/EnsemblProtein.java b/src/jalview/ext/ensembl/EnsemblProtein.java index fb79ccf..97796a5 100644 --- a/src/jalview/ext/ensembl/EnsemblProtein.java +++ b/src/jalview/ext/ensembl/EnsemblProtein.java @@ -8,6 +8,12 @@ import java.util.List; import com.stevesoft.pat.Regex; +/** + * A client to fetch protein translated sequence for an Ensembl identifier + * + * @author gmcarstairs + * + */ public class EnsemblProtein extends EnsemblSeqProxy { /* @@ -21,11 +27,24 @@ public class EnsemblProtein extends EnsemblSeqProxy private static final List CROSSREFS = Arrays.asList(new String[] { "PDB", "Uniprot/SPTREMBL", "Uniprot/SWISSPROT" }); + /** + * Default constructor (to use rest.ensembl.org) + */ public EnsemblProtein() { super(); } + /** + * Constructor given the target domain to fetch data from + * + * @param d + */ + public EnsemblProtein(String d) + { + super(d); + } + @Override public String getDbName() {